Legal protections overview

In Wisconsin, there are various legal protections available for survivors of domestic violence, including restraining orders and protective orders. It’s important to understand your rights and the legal options available to you. Local legal aid organizations can provide guidance on how to obtain these protections and what they entail.

Safety planning basics

Creating a safety plan is a crucial step for anyone experiencing domestic violence. Consider the following elements when developing your plan:

  • Identify safe places you can go in an emergency.
  • Establish a code word with friends or family to signal for help.
  • Keep essential documents and items ready for a quick departure.
  • Know how to access local resources, including shelters and hotlines.

By planning ahead, you can enhance your safety and preparedness in crisis situations.
